If you are keeping tiles and worktop I would be tempted to have warm neutral cupboards and paint the walls in a similar colour so it looks cohesive.
The pale blue walls look a bit at odds with the tiles IMO.
I would also change your handles to sth more fancy and add under unit warm LED lights and perhaps a small plug in lamp somewhere to add a bit of warmth.
